diff options
author | rkc@chromium.org <rkc@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-04-17 21:28:33 +0000 |
---|---|---|
committer | rkc@chromium.org <rkc@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-04-17 21:28:33 +0000 |
commit | 071fc25c911a0fc0af149576d35a3fbb1f7cb86f (patch) | |
tree | 09be5474bddfb97441892a48ee2ce02b4d276014 | |
parent | 6362c17f9850bddbf69ff1113140f75d92378cbe (diff) | |
download | chromium_src-071fc25c911a0fc0af149576d35a3fbb1f7cb86f.zip chromium_src-071fc25c911a0fc0af149576d35a3fbb1f7cb86f.tar.gz chromium_src-071fc25c911a0fc0af149576d35a3fbb1f7cb86f.tar.bz2 |
Fix font on offline load page.
For some reason, the offline load page is not picking up the default system font but instead defaulting to Times New Roman. This CL fixes it by explicitly setting the font style for the page body.
R=dbeam@chromium.org
BUG=223934
TEST=Go offline and verify that the font used is the ChromeOS system font.
Review URL: https://codereview.chromium.org/14311003
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@194685 0039d316-1c4b-4281-b951-d872f2087c98
-rw-r--r-- | chrome/browser/chromeos/offline/offline_load_page.cc | 6 | ||||
-rw-r--r-- | chrome/browser/resources/chromeos/offline_load.html | 3 |
2 files changed, 4 insertions, 5 deletions
diff --git a/chrome/browser/chromeos/offline/offline_load_page.cc b/chrome/browser/chromeos/offline/offline_load_page.cc index a165ede..7bf3814 100644 --- a/chrome/browser/chromeos/offline/offline_load_page.cc +++ b/chrome/browser/chromeos/offline/offline_load_page.cc @@ -99,11 +99,9 @@ std::string OfflineLoadPage::GetHTMLContents() { // Activation strings.SetBoolean("show_activation", ShowActivationMessage()); - bool rtl = base::i18n::IsRTL(); - strings.SetString("textdirection", rtl ? "rtl" : "ltr"); - + webui::SetFontAndTextDirection(&strings); string16 failed_url(ASCIIToUTF16(url_.spec())); - if (rtl) + if (base::i18n::IsRTL()) base::i18n::WrapStringWithLTRFormatting(&failed_url); strings.SetString("url", failed_url); diff --git a/chrome/browser/resources/chromeos/offline_load.html b/chrome/browser/resources/chromeos/offline_load.html index 02d3b52..1af9baa 100644 --- a/chrome/browser/resources/chromeos/offline_load.html +++ b/chrome/browser/resources/chromeos/offline_load.html @@ -125,7 +125,8 @@ document.addEventListener('DOMContentLoaded', function() { }); </script> -<body oncontextmenu="return false;"> +<body oncontextmenu="return false;" + i18n-values=".style.fontFamily:fontfamily;.style.fontSize:fontsize"> <div id="mainview"> <div id="left"> <div class="upper"> |